标题:精选五个前端开源Vue项目Github
导语:Vue.js是一款轻量级、易上手的JavaScript框架,被广泛应用于前端开发中。在Github上,有许多优秀的开源Vue项目,下面我们来介绍五个精选项目,它们不仅功能强大,还具有很高的可定制性和扩展性,为前端开发提供了很好的参考。
1. Vue Router
Github地址:https://github.com/vuejs/vue-router
Vue Router是Vue.js官方的路由管理器。它可以让我们在Vue项目中实现SPA(单页应用)的路由功能。Vue Router使用了Vue的动态路由匹配和组件系统,可以简洁而灵活地将各种功能模块化,让前端页面的路由管理变得十分便捷。
2. Element UI
Github地址:https://github.com/ElemeFE/element
Element UI是一款组件库,为开发者提供了一套非常美观、易用的基于Vue.js的UI组件。Element UI包含了诸多常用组件,如按钮、表单、弹框等,还支持按需加载、主题定制等特性。它的设计风格简约大方,适合构建各类Web应用。
3. Vue CLI
Github地址:https://github.com/vuejs/vue-cli
Vue CLI是官方提供的Vue.js工程化命令行工具,用于快速搭建基于Vue.js的开发环境。它内置了常用的构建工具链(如Webpack、Babel),提供了丰富的插件和预设选项,可以按需定制、扩展项目的配置。Vue CLI的出现,大大简化了Vue项目的搭建和部署流程。
4. Nuxt.js
Github地址:https://github.com/nuxt/nuxt.js
Nuxt.js是一个基于Vue.js的通用应用框架,用于创建服务端渲染的Vue.js应用。相比于Vue.js的SPA(单页应用),Nuxt.js具有更好的SEO(搜索引擎优化)和更快的首屏加载速度。它提供了诸多特性,如自动生成路由、静态文件服务、代码分割等,极大地简化了服务端渲染应用的开发过程。
5. VueX
Github地址:https://github.com/vuejs/vuex
VueX是Vue.js官方的状态管理库,用于将应用的状态集中管理。它借鉴了Flux和Redux的思想,提供了严格的状态变更流程和一些高级特性,如模块化状态管理、异步处理等。VueX使得Vue.js项目的状态管理更加规范和高效。
总结:通过这五个精选的前端开源Vue项目,我们可以看到Vue.js作为一款优秀的前端开发框架,具备了良好的可拓展性和强大的生态系统。在实际的前端开发中,我们可以结合这些开源项目,为自己的项目提供更好的基础设施和更高的开发效率。
延伸阅读:
1. 在开源Vue项目中提升自己的编码能力,可以通过参与贡献代码、解决issue等方式来拓展自己的知识和技能。
2. 了解开源项目的设计思想和架构原理,有助于加深对Vue.js本身的理解,并能在实际项目中做出更合理的设计。
3. 使用开源项目时,要注意阅读相应的文档和示例代码,以便更好地理解其用法和功能。同时,要注意查看项目的更新和维护情况,选择较为活跃、稳定的项目。
4. 学习和使用开源项目时,可以同时学习相关的前端开发工具和技术,如Webpack、Babel等,并掌握一定的前端工程化和性能优化的知识。
通过不断学习和实践,我们可以更好地使用和贡献开源项目,为自己的前端开发之路注入更多动力和激情。
壹涵网络我们是一家专注于网站建设、企业营销、网站关键词排名、AI内容生成、新媒体营销和短视频营销等业务的公司。我们拥有一支优秀的团队,专门致力于为客户提供优质的服务。
我们致力于为客户提供一站式的互联网营销服务,帮助客户在激烈的市场竞争中获得更大的优势和发展机会!
发表评论 取消回复